Advantech Intel Core 2 Duo 15" panel PC

An Intel Core 2 Duo processor-based 15 panel PC with touch screen, designed for HMI users requiring high performance and multiple communication interfaces, has been released.

The Core 2 Duo kernel improves work efficiency in computing and multimedia. Built-in expansion slots include PCIe, Mini PCIe, and Mini PCI, increasing scalability and allowing integration of many custom function cards.

It is also equipped with dual gigabit ethernet connectors enhancing communication reliability by providing failover and LAN teaming support.

The processor and 945 GME chipset power almost any application. They are suitable for industrial equipment makers, mobility equipment, and monitoring and process control equipment, and host information. The system is tested to 1G for vibration and 0 to 50°C for operating temperature. It is dust tight and resistant to water. Onboard hardware monitoring protects it against overheating.

The device supports multiple, built-in expansion slot options including PCIe, Mini PCIe, Mini PCI and PCI, allowing users to integrate custom function cards. The availability of I/O connectors - line in/out, mic in, BIOS selectable serial ports, GPIO and USB 2.0 ports - increases its ability to scale and to access a variety of peripherals.

The PC supports LAN teaming and failover configuration using dual-gigabit ethernet connectors. With teaming, the two physical NICs can be configured as one logical connection, effectively doubling the throughput.
